PARROT
Dictionary entry overview: What does parrot mean?
• PARROT (noun)
The noun PARROT has 2 senses:
1. usually brightly colored zygodactyl tropical birds with short hooked beaks and the ability to mimic sounds
2. a copycat who does not understand the words or acts being imitated
Familiarity information: PARROT used as a noun is rare.
• PARROT (verb)
The verb PARROT has 1 sense:
1. repeat mindlessly
Familiarity information: PARROT used as a verb is very rare.

Hypernyms ("parrot" is a kind of...):
bird (warm-blooded egg-laying vertebrates characterized by feathers and forelimbs modified as wings)
Hyponyms (each of the following is a kind of "parrot"):
parakeet; paraquet; paroquet; parrakeet; parroket; parroquet (any of numerous small slender long-tailed parrots)
lory (small brightly colored Australasian parrots having a brush-tipped tongue for feeding on nectar and soft fruits)
lovebird (small African parrot noted for showing affection for their mates)
cockateel; cockatiel; cockatoo parrot; Nymphicus hollandicus (small grey Australian parrot with a yellow crested head)
cockatoo (white or light-colored crested parrot of the Australian region; often kept as cage birds)
kea; Nestor notabilis (large brownish-green New Zealand parrot)
macaw (long-tailed brilliantly colored parrot of Central America and South America; among the largest and showiest of parrots)
amazon (mainly green tropical American parrots)
African gray; African grey; Psittacus erithacus (commonly domesticated grey parrot with red-and-black tail and white face; native to equatorial Africa)
poll; poll parrot (a tame parrot)
popinjay (archaic)
Holonyms ("parrot" is a member of...):
order Psittaciformes; Psittaciformes (an order of birds including parrots and amazons and cockatoos and lorikeets and lories and macaws and parakeets)
